Output 85848c7650a2b61d25c113cf6f5fedb5c83ab81f775081228c87ef6f6c630ad7:0

value
42185216
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d02cd859b4a43855e6fa25e16b3ef0c070da394 OP_EQUALVERIFY OP_CHECKSIG
address
Ldux9HHXZtDUthAowfoPUjHmzLVnAXKUKr
transaction
85848c7650a2b61d25c113cf6f5fedb5c83ab81f775081228c87ef6f6c630ad7
spent
true